Last night at the kickoff event, SAP.iO Foundry, Powered by Techstars Accelerator in Berlin officially announced the second and most diverse cohort of the SAP.iO Foundry program in Berlin, powered by the Techstars accelerator. BeeInstant, an Enterprise Ireland backed company, represents Ireland among other nine high potential startups from all over the world, including companies from Germany, South Korea, Ukraine, South Africa, Russia, and India.
BeeInstant, a Dublin-headquartered company, has developed an automated anomaly detection platform for large enterprises who run their business globally in the fields of E-commerce, online betting, music/video streaming, or IoT. BeeInstant leverages artificial intelligence to produce reliable insights from nearly 90% unused data, and foresee potential technical issues quickly. The solution is designed from day one to ingest, and analyse both IT operational data and business data.
As part of the programme, BeeInstant receives financial investment and intense support from Techstars and SAP.iO for the next 12 weeks. Customers of BeeInstant are spread across Europe and Southeast Asia. Prior to SAP.iO Foundry, Powered by Techstars Accelerator, the company had Enterprise Ireland as its early investor and was endorsed by both government and private organisations including Google, KPMG, Bank of Ireland, Dublin Business Innovation Centre, and LEO Dublin City.
